mysql数据库如何调优?
时间: 2023-02-06 22:57:26 浏览: 213
MySQL 数据库调优有很多方法, 具体可以考虑以下几点:
1. 优化查询: 通过优化 SQL 语句来提高查询性能。可以使用 EXPLAIN 命令分析查询执行计划, 并找出不必要的连接或排序操作, 并添加索引来优化查询。
2. 优化缓存: MySQL 使用缓存查询结果和表数据来提高性能。可以通过调整缓存大小来提高缓存效率, 也可以使用查询缓存来优化查询。
3. 优化硬件: 尽量使用高性能的硬件, 如高速 CPU 和快速的磁盘, 来提高 MySQL 性能。
4. 优化配置参数: MySQL 包含许多可调整的配置参数, 可以根据实际情况调整这些参数来提高性能。
5. 使用主从复制: 可以使用主从复制来分散数据库负载, 并使用读写分离来优化查询性能。
希望以上信息对你有帮助。
相关问题
mysql数据库调优
MySQL数据库调优是针对MySQL数据库进行性能优化的过程,旨在通过优化数据库服务器、数据库结构、SQL查询语句等方面的设置和调整,以提高MySQL数据库的性能和可扩展性。具体来说,MySQL数据库调优包括以下几个方面:
1. 优化数据库服务器硬件和操作系统的设置,如增加内存、使用SSD硬盘、优化网络设置等;
2. 优化数据库结构设计,如建立正确的索引、使用正确的数据类型、设计合理的表结构等;
3. 优化SQL查询语句,如避免全表扫描、避免使用子查询、减少JOIN操作等;
4. 调整MySQL服务器参数,如修改缓存大小、修改线程池大小、修改连接超时时间等。
以上是MySQL数据库调优的一些基本方法,当然具体的优化方法还需要根据具体情况来确定。如果您需要进一步了解MySQL数据库调优,可以参考一些专业书籍或者相关的技术论坛和社区。
mysql数据库调优经验
我可以回答这个问题。MySQL 数据库调优的经验包括但不限于以下几点:
1. 合理设置缓存:包括查询缓存、键缓存、表缓存等,可以提高查询效率。
2. 优化查询语句:尽量避免使用子查询、联合查询等复杂查询语句,可以减少查询时间。
3. 优化表结构:合理设计表结构,包括选择合适的数据类型、建立索引等,可以提高查询效率。
4. 分区表:对于大表可以采用分区表的方式,可以提高查询效率。
5. 优化服务器参数:包括调整缓存大小、调整连接数、调整线程数等,可以提高服务器性能。
以上是一些常见的 MySQL 数据库调优经验,具体还需要根据实际情况进行调整。
阅读全文